Skip to content

Instantly share code, notes, and snippets.

@romulostorel
Created December 20, 2012 17:29
Show Gist options
  • Save romulostorel/4346971 to your computer and use it in GitHub Desktop.
Save romulostorel/4346971 to your computer and use it in GitHub Desktop.
class EnrollmentAcademicYearsCreator
def initialize(enrollment)
@enrollment = enrollment
end
def create
enrollment_academic_year = EnrollmentAcademicYear.new
enrollment_academic_year.enrollment = @enrollment
enrollment_academic_year.academic_year = @enrollment.academic_year
enrollment_academic_year.turn = @enrollment.pre_enrollment_turn
enrollment_academic_year.stage = @enrollment.pre_enrollment_stage
enrollment_academic_year.save
end
def self.create(enrollment)
new(enrollment).create
end
end
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ment